我不记得以前发生过这种情况,但由于某种未知原因,我上一个应用构建版本没有出现在TestFlight中。存档和上传照常进行,没有任何问题。如果我尝试进行新的上传,它会说已经有一个具有此编号的构建版本(如预期)。有人遇到过同样的问题并找到了有效的解决方案吗?
cngwdvgl1#
检查与apple帐户链接的电子邮件,您可能收到了一封电子邮件,其中列出了apple在您的构建版本中发现的问题,大多数情况下都与.plist文件有关,以查找任何缺失的权限描述。删除问题后,请更改构建版本号,因为您无法使用与前一个相同的构建版本号进行上传。
zqdjd7g92#
除了 Ali 提到的原因外,还有一件事。您的申请可能正在处理中。请访问:您的应用〉TestFlight〉活动检查是否存在具有已上载内部版本的应用程序,并且状态为正在处理。可能需要一个小时或更长时间,它才会进入您的“测试”选项卡。
7kqas0il3#
我可以通过在Info.plist中添加“App Uses Non-Exempt Encryption”(应用程序使用非豁免加密)密钥来解决此问题应用程序使用非豁免加密=否
8mmmxcuj4#
我们遇到了同样的问题,下面是我们的步骤分解。重要提示-手机可连接至蓝牙设备我们的步骤:解决方案是在4.和6.1.归档应用程序并通过Xcode成功上传1.已使用自动签名1.一切都很顺利,Xcode显示上传成功1.构建从未显示在TestFlight上1.没有任何关于处理失败的电子邮件,也没有任何错误的迹象1.意外发现我们在Info.plist中缺少蓝牙隐私字符串1.已添加NSBluetoothAlwaysUsageDescription,已存档,并再次上传1.已使用自动签名1.一切都很顺利,Xcode显示上传成功1.收到来自AppStoreConnect的电子邮件,指出Info.plist缺少NSBluetoothPeripheralUsageDescription1.这是我收到的第一封电子邮件,说明有问题。只有在添加NSBluetoothAlwaysUsageDescription之后1.已添加NSBluetoothPeripheralUsageDescription、已存档并再次上传1.已使用自动签名1.一切都很顺利,Xcode显示上传成功1.在几分钟内在TestFlight上显示构建
NSBluetoothAlwaysUsageDescription
NSBluetoothPeripheralUsageDescription
若要查找类似问题,请尝试从设备中删除该应用,然后重新安装以查看它是否运行。
zzlelutf5#
我以前也遇到过这个问题,尝试了所有的修复没有收到任何来自苹果的邮件关于什么问题是,但最终修复了问题后,在info.plist文件中进行更改的问题是,描述在info.plist文件中丢失,主要是因为再次检查文件。
jecbmhm36#
我也遇到了这个错误,当我创建了一个版本并将其上传到应用程序商店时,它在Xcode上成功显示。但该版本没有出现在应用程序商店测试飞行中。然后我检查了我的电子邮件,应用程序商店团队明确指出了我的问题。在我的情况下,我的应用程序名称在启动时包含一白色。
6条答案
按热度按时间cngwdvgl1#
检查与apple帐户链接的电子邮件,您可能收到了一封电子邮件,其中列出了apple在您的构建版本中发现的问题,大多数情况下都与.plist文件有关,以查找任何缺失的权限描述。删除问题后,请更改构建版本号,因为您无法使用与前一个相同的构建版本号进行上传。
zqdjd7g92#
除了 Ali 提到的原因外,还有一件事。您的申请可能正在处理中。请访问:
您的应用〉TestFlight〉活动
检查是否存在具有已上载内部版本的应用程序,并且状态为正在处理。可能需要一个小时或更长时间,它才会进入您的“测试”选项卡。
7kqas0il3#
我可以通过在Info.plist中添加“App Uses Non-Exempt Encryption”(应用程序使用非豁免加密)密钥来解决此问题
应用程序使用非豁免加密=否
8mmmxcuj4#
我们遇到了同样的问题,下面是我们的步骤分解。
重要提示-手机可连接至蓝牙设备
我们的步骤:解决方案是在4.和6.
1.归档应用程序并通过Xcode成功上传
1.已使用自动签名
1.一切都很顺利,Xcode显示上传成功
1.构建从未显示在TestFlight上
1.没有任何关于处理失败的电子邮件,也没有任何错误的迹象
1.意外发现我们在Info.plist中缺少蓝牙隐私字符串
1.已添加
NSBluetoothAlwaysUsageDescription
,已存档,并再次上传1.已使用自动签名
1.一切都很顺利,Xcode显示上传成功
1.收到来自AppStoreConnect的电子邮件,指出Info.plist缺少
NSBluetoothPeripheralUsageDescription
1.这是我收到的第一封电子邮件,说明有问题。只有在添加
NSBluetoothAlwaysUsageDescription
之后1.已添加
NSBluetoothPeripheralUsageDescription
、已存档并再次上传1.已使用自动签名
1.一切都很顺利,Xcode显示上传成功
1.在几分钟内在TestFlight上显示构建
问题是应用程序崩溃,因为它缺少字符串。应用程序在我们的测试设备上没有崩溃,因为该字符串曾经存在,并且系统已经向用户请求权限。该字段可能在开发过程中被意外删除。
若要查找类似问题,请尝试从设备中删除该应用,然后重新安装以查看它是否运行。
zzlelutf5#
我以前也遇到过这个问题,尝试了所有的修复没有收到任何来自苹果的邮件关于什么问题是,但最终修复了问题后,在info.plist文件中进行更改的问题是,描述在info.plist文件中丢失,主要是因为再次检查文件。
jecbmhm36#
我也遇到了这个错误,当我创建了一个版本并将其上传到应用程序商店时,它在Xcode上成功显示。但该版本没有出现在应用程序商店测试飞行中。然后我检查了我的电子邮件,应用程序商店团队明确指出了我的问题。在我的情况下,我的应用程序名称在启动时包含一白色。